Macadamia FAQs
What color is Macadamia?
Macadamia is a light orange with the hex code #E1CCAF. In HSL terms it has a hue of 35°, 45% saturation, and 78% lightness.
What is the hex code for Macadamia?
The hex code for Macadamia is #E1CCAF. In RGB it's rgb(225, 204, 175), and in CMYK it's cmyk(0%, 9%, 22%, 12%).
What colors go well with Macadamia?
Macadamia pairs naturally with blue tones from its complementary harmony, and with cyan accents from its split-complementary palette. Its own tints and shades always work as a monochrome scheme.
